2 Engine Oil Leaking problem of the 2008 Mercedes Benz E320

Failure Date: 10/30/2013

Engine developed catastrophic oil leak. Oil leaked from oil cooler seals. I was informed by Mercedes Benz service department that the seals were redesigned. The original seals were made of an orange rubber material and the replacement seals are made of a purple viton material. I was advised that it was unsafe to drive the vehicle until the seals were replaced.
